Wix Editor - Add Text

One of the greatest features of the Wix Editor is that you can just drag and drop design elements on to your webpage. You have many choices of elements. Let's take a look at the Text element.

To add a text box to your page, simply click the Plus icon in the Editor's left menu. This will open a list of elements that can be added to your page. At the top of the list, select Text to open the Add Text menu.

Add Text

In the Add Text menu, you can choose to use the Themed Text, which has several options including the Site Title, Page Title, Large Heading, Small Heading and paragraphs. Under the Themed Text is the Titles section including titles in many font styles. Under this is the Paragraphs section, including several choices of preset fonts from Helvetica Light to Georgia.

Click on your choice of text box and a new text box will display on the page. Drag the box to the correct location and begin to customize the text by changing the default text to your text.

  1. Select the text element.

  2. Click Edit Text from the pop up menu above the text box.

    You will see the default text become highlighted and the Text Settings window opens.

  3. Type or paste in your text.

  4. Customize the Theme, Font, Font Size, Font Style, alignment, effects and spacing.

Change the Font

You can choose any of the Wix fonts from the list or upload your own font. Just click the arrow at the right to open the fonts menu. Use the link at the bottom of the menu to upload your own font.

Change the Font Size and Style

Use the slider, or type in the font size, to change the font size. Use the icons below the slider to add styling and alignment.

Add a Link

You can add a link to an external webpage, another page of your site, an email, a document or another area of the same page (anchor link). Click the Link icon to turn the selected text in to a link.

Add Effect

Next, you will see the Effects section with several icons for adding drop shadows, blur, outline, glows and more.

Spacing

Under this is the Spacing slider to control the line spacing.

Save Change to Theme

Once you have made any changes in the Text Settings window, you will see a Save Theme link appear in the Themes section and an asterix next to the current theme. Click this Save Theme link to update the default theme settings to your own.

Going back to the selected text on the webpage, you will see another icon in the pop up menu. Next to the Edit Text icon is the Animate icon. Click this to add your choice of several animations to the selected text.
